Yes, the skin in the underarm area is relatively thin compared to other parts of the body. This thinness makes it more sensitive and prone to irritation, especially from shaving or the use of certain products. Additionally, the skin in this region contains a higher concentration of hair follicles and sweat glands, contributing to its unique properties.

In thin skin what is absent?

In thin skin, the epidermis lacks a stratum lucidum layer found in thick skin. Additionally, thin skin has fewer layers of the stratum corneum, which is the outermost layer of the epidermis. Overall, thin skin is more flexible and sensitive compared to thick skin.
